My name is Mary C Huff. I live in Independence, MN .




I have Whippets under the kennel name of Cogshall that I actively compete with in a variety of venues. I have been involved with the sport of purebred dogs for over 40 years and my love of animals has always been central to my life.

I started Photographing my own dogs running around my acreage and my passion for photographing dogs in motion began. I am always looking to capture a moment, a movement, an expression that speaks to our hearts. The hearts of those who love these amazing creatures.  

I hope I have captured a moment for you!